imacarthur wrote: [ concerning src/xutf8/Makefile ]
> I think it is probably obsolete. > > OksiD introduced it when he did the fltk-1.1.6-utf8 patches, and he used > it to build the xutf8 "helper functions" into a separate library. > Indeed, at that time, the xutf8 stuff was all in a separate directory, > not under the src directory at all. > > I followed OksiD pattern when I did the extra work for fltk-1.1.8, and > adding the OSX stuff and so forth, but I think that when Matthias did > the proper merge into the official tree, the separate library was removed. > > So, probably all those helper functions objects are compiled in the main > fltk lib now, and the Makefile to build the old helper lib is probably > redundant. Thanks, Ian, that confirms what I assumed. I'm sure that Matthias will have a look at it when he is back working on the utf8 modifications.
